What the CMS Record Reveals About Hidden Waters Rehabilitation and Wellness Center
According to CMS Nursing Home Compare, Hidden Waters Rehabilitation and Wellness Center ranks #137 of 219 rated nursing homes in MD on overall stars (tie-broken by health+staffing+quality, then fewer fines). Hidden Waters Rehabilitation and Wellness Center operates 267 certified beds in Clinton, MD with approximately 213 residents currently in care, and carries a CMS overall rating of 2 out of 5 stars (health inspection 1★ · staffing 5★ · quality 5★).
The inspection file contains 50 deficiency records from recent surveys, of which 2 reached the actual-harm or immediate-jeopardy threshold on the CMS scope-and-severity grid. On the enforcement side, CMS has assessed 2 penalties totaling $62K against this provider. Reported nurse staffing runs 3.53 total hours per resident day (national average 3.86); RN hours specifically are 0.78 per resident day.
Classified as "For profit - Limited Liability company" ownership and operating as a "Medicare and Medicaid" provider, Hidden Waters Rehabilitation and Wellness Center falls into a category where comparative context matters. Reported nursing staff turnover at this facility is 26.6% (CMS payroll-based measure).
Why sub-scores and the CMS methodology matter
The overall score is a composite of three weighted sub-ratings published by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services: health inspection results, staffing levels, and quality measures. Because CMS caps the overall score at the health-inspection tier and then adjusts up or down based on staffing and quality, the sub-scores often tell a sharper story than the headline star count alone, a 3-star facility with weak inspection history reads differently from one held back by thin staffing.
National research consistently shows that ownership structure, staffing hours, and turnover are the three operational levers that correlate most strongly with resident outcomes, ratings and fines are lagging indicators of those upstream choices. The staffing metric in particular is the one most strongly tied to resident outcomes in peer-reviewed literature.
For families evaluating this facility, the CMS record should be read alongside a site visit, direct conversation with current residents and their families, and review of the state health department's most recent inspection report, the star rating is a starting point, not a verdict. Quality Measures
| Measure | Type | Score | Used in Rating |
|---|---|---|---|
| Percentage of long-stay residents whose need for help with daily activities has increased | Long Stay | 13.5%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ents with a catheter inserted and left in their bladder | Long Stay | 0.2%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ents with a urinary tract infection | Long Stay | 0.4%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ents experiencing one or more falls with major injury | Long Stay | 1.4%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ents whose ability to walk independently worsened | Long Stay | 14.9%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ents with pressure ulcers | Long Stay | 5.9%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ents who received an antipsychotic medication | Long Stay | 6.4% | Yes |
| Percentage of short-stay residents who newly received an antipsychotic medication | Short Stay | 0.3% | Yes |
| Percentage of long-stay residents who lose too much weight | Long Stay | 5.8%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ents who have depressive symptoms | Long Stay | 5.5%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ents who were physically restrained | Long Stay | 0.0%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ents assessed and appropriately given the pneumococcal vaccine | Long Stay | 99.6%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ents who received an antianxiety or hypnotic medication | Long Stay | 9.3%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ents assessed and appropriately given the seasonal influenza vaccine | Long Stay | 100.0% | No |
| Percentage of long-stay residents with new or worsened bowel or bladder incontinence | Long Stay | 21.4% | No |
| Percentage of short-stay residents assessed and appropriately given the pneumococcal vaccine | Short Stay | 98.7% | No |
| Percentage of short-stay residents who were assessed and appropriately given the seasonal influenza vaccine | Short Stay | 97.2% | No |
